How has JV Dyke been for moorings? We’re headed down in two weeks and that may be the only place we shoot for a BoatyBall. Super busy when we were there 3/27-4/11. Were at JVD twice for three nights each stay. One morning I counted 42 masts in Great Harbor alone and 12 in Little Harbor. No idea how many power cats were also in Great Harbor. Boats were anchored everywhere in White Bay - even on the outside of the channel markers. I have never seen it that busy (but we never travel over Christmas and New Years).
